How they compare
Ireland currently reports 0.2824 against 0.2756 in Portugal, a difference of 0.0068.
Across all 11 years both countries report, Ireland has been ahead every year.
Ireland ranks 58th and Portugal ranks 59th of 63 countries.
Ireland has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Ireland | Portugal |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 0.3307 | 0.1876 | 0.1432 | Ireland |
| 2010s | 0.2825 | 0.2383 | 0.0443 | Ireland |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
